Портал > База знаний > Bitrix > Как обновить "Битрикс: Веб-окружение" и версию PHP для сайтов
"Битрикс: Веб-окружение" рекомендуется содержать в актуальном состоянии - что в свою очередь позволяет обновлять версии MySQL и PHP для сайтов через контекстное меню.
Перед началом работ рекомендуется сделать снапшет сервера - это поможет вернуть сервер к исходному состоянию, если вдруг у вас возникнут проблемы на одном из этапов обновления.
Для обновления окружения подключаемся к серверу по протоколу SSH и в контекстном меню Битрикс, последовательно переходим по пунктам 1. Manage servers in the pool - 4. Update packages on host.
В контекстном меню введите имя сервера или его IP-адрес, а также укажите все ли пакеты вы хотите обновить (all) или только окружение Битрикс (bitirx). После чего будет запущено задание по обновлению системы. Для выхода из меню нажмите клавишу Enter.
Для обновления пакетов потребуется некоторое время, возможно даже значительное. Информация о состоянии и результатах запущенного задания доступно в контекстном меню Битрикс под пунктом 5. Background tasks in the poll (в нашем случае используется окружение версии 7.3.0)
После успешного выполнения задания вас будет приветствовать новое окружение Битрикс.
В процессе обновления "Битрикс: Веб-окружение" PHP и MySQL автоматически не обновляются.
Для обновления PHP в контекстном меню Битрикс последовательно переходим по пунктам 1. Manage servers in the pool - 8. Update PHP and MySQL.
Текущая версия PHP, которая используется на сервере, — 7.1. В меню для смены PHP предлагается 2 варианта:
«Rollback PHP to version 7.0» — возврат к версии 7.0
«Update PHP to version 7.2» — обновление PHP до версии 7.2
Так как мы хотим обновить версию PHP выбираем пункт «2. Update PHP to version 7.2». Появится строка с подтверждением обновления. Подтверждаем y и нажимаем клавишу Enter. После чего будет запущена задача обновления, для выхода нажимает клавишу Enter, после чего мы будем возвращены к текущему меню.
Для просмотра статуса обновления последовательно переходим по пунктам 0. Previous screen or exit - 0. Previous screen or exit - 10. Background pool tasks. Наше задание уже завершено - PHP обновлен до версии 7.2:
Стоит обратить внимание, что на данный момент возможные версии PHP - 5.6, 7.0, 7.1 и 7.2. Для того, чтобы воспользоваться обновлением PHP до нужной вам версии, необходимо последовательно обновить версии PHP и MySQL с помощью пункта меню 1. Manage hosts in the pool - 8. Update PHP and MySQL.
Аналогичным способом можно и понизить версию PHP пройдя шаги по понижению PHP: 7.2 > 7.1 > 7.0 > 5.6 с помощью пункта меню 1. Rollback php to х.х version
Добавить в избранное Распечатать статью
Powered by WHMCompleteSolution